1.1 - IsNetworkOK
|
|
| Full qualified VSS Path: |
Vehicle.ControlUnit.FrontRight.Health.Network.CAN.IsNetworkOK |
| Description: |
Network status. True = No network problems detected. False = Network problems detected. |
Navigation
flowchart LR
Vehicle-->ControlUnit
ControlUnit-->FrontRight
FrontRight-->Health
Health-->Network
Network-->CAN
CAN-->IsNetworkOK
Eclipse Leda: Usage Example
In Eclipse Kuksa.VAL Databroker CLI:
$ databroker-cli
sdv.databroker.v1 > connect
[connect] OK
sdv.databroker.v1 > get Vehicle.ControlUnit.FrontRight.Health.Network.CAN.IsNetworkOK
[get] OK
Vehicle.ControlUnit.FrontRight.Health.Network.CAN.IsNetworkOK: ( NotAvailable )
sdv.databroker.v1 > set Vehicle.ControlUnit.FrontRight.Health.Network.CAN.IsNetworkOK false
[set] OK

Supported datatypes
The following is a list of VSS supported built-in datatypes:
| Name |
Type |
Min |
Max |
| uint8 |
unsigned 8-bit integer |
0 |
255 |
| int8 |
signed 8-bit integer |
-128 |
127 |
| uint16 |
unsigned 16-bit integer |
0 |
65535 |
| int16 |
signed 16-bit integer |
-32768 |
32767 |
| uint32 |
unsigned 32-bit integer |
0 |
4294967295 |
| int32 |
signed 32-bit integer |
-2147483648 |
2147483647 |
| uint64 |
unsigned 64-bit integer |
0 |
2^64 - 1 |
| int64 |
signed 64-bit integer |
-2^63 |
2^63 - 1 |
| boolean |
boolean value |
0/false |
1/true |
| float |
floating point number |
-3.4e -38 |
3.4e 38 |
| double |
double precision floating point number |
-1.7e -300 |
1.7e 300 |
| string |
character string |
n/a |
n/a |
Min, max and default values defined in a Vehicle Signal Specification must be in the supported range of the data type.
